Ottoman Empire
Ottoman Empire How long did it last? How big did it get? When was it the biggest? � 1299 -1923 �At the height of the empire, it spanned 3 continents. (Southeastern Europe, Western Asia, North Africa) �Height of empire was 14501650
Decline of the Ottoman Empire Why did the empire lose power? �The Ottoman Empire allied itself with the Central Powers during WWI. �When the Central Powers lost the war, the Allies divided up the Ottoman territory. �Divide into new nations
WWI What happened during World War I? �Military conflict in Europe between 1914 – 1918. �U. S. entered war in 1917 �Over 9 million people died, largely due to technological advances in war � 2 nd deadliest conflict in history
WWI Alliances Who were the Allied Powers? *Won the war �France, Britain, Russia, Italy, United States, Japan, Belgium, Serbia, Brazil, Portugal Who were the Central Powers? *Lost the war �Germany, Austria-Hungary, Ottoman Empire, and Bulgaria
Causes of WWI What caused the world to go to war? �Militarism: the desire to have larger militaries. �Alliances �Imperialism: the desire to grow your empire (each of the major countries had colonies) �Nationalism: pride in your nation �Ethnic conflicts
Partitioning of Middle East How did the empire get divided up? �French: took control of Syria, with Christian coastal area splitting off to become Lebanon �British: Iraq and Palestine split in half, Transjordan and British controlled Palestine. �Saudi Arabia created as an ally of Britain.
